Driving Into Bhutan: Vehicle Entry
Bringing your own vehicle or motorbike — permits, fees, and rules for self-drive entry.
You can drive your own car or motorbike into Bhutan for Nu. 4,500 per vehicle per day, with a licensed guide mandatory at extra charge. Your vehicle must meet Bhutan's Road Safety and Transport Authority requirements: a valid driver's license (Indian licenses accepted), insurance, pollution control documentation, an entry permit, and reasonable condition. An authorization letter is needed if the vehicle isn't yours.
Key facts
- Charge: Nu. 4,500 per car, per day
- Guide mandatory (additional charge)
- Requires license, insurance, pollution and entry permits
- Same fees and rules apply to motorbikes
